Foreign Military aircraft display permits for UK Civilian sh
Sorry if this has been covered before but just something I was thinking about this evening, lets say a civilian run event under CAA rules is allocated an armed forces aircraft display from abroad (just for an example lets say SoloTurk) how would it work in terms of the display authorisation, would it be sufficient that the Turkish Military had given him permission to display under there own rules or would the CAA need to give a separate permit as it was flying at a civilian run event ?
Re: Foreign Military aircraft display permits for UK Civilia
The situation is covered in CAP403 para 1.16:
Foreign military participation
1.16 All foreign military display items require the specific approval of the MOD before participating in a UK flying display. FDDs should seek early clarification from the MAA if they believe that such items will be participating in their flying display.
